Health and Safety Administrator is responsible for identifying hazardous workplace conditions. Takes samples and measurements of hazardous materials, and coordinates the removal of physical, biological and chemical hazards. Being a Health and Safety Administrator trains employees on safety, company policies and procedures, and regulations pertaining to employee safety. Ensures compliance with all applicable federal and state health and safety regulations and ensures necessary records are maintained and prepared according to established guidelines. Additionally, Health and Safety Administrator participates in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) inspections, providing inspectors with appropriate documents and identifying safety measures. Typically requires a bachelor's degree in area of specialty. Typically reports to a supervisor. To be a Health and Safety Administrator typ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. PURPOSE
The Incident and Safety Administrator must have an eye for detail, be organized and consistent. The Safety Administrator (SA) is responsible for incident intake and club incident investigations. The SA collaborates with support teams to solve safety issues, coordinate audits and inspections, track corrective actions and incident data. Updates important safety information documents quarterly.
